Connectivity Map. web mapping Examples of geovisualizations of global connectivity The Connectivity Map is a collection of genome-wide transcriptional expression data from cultured human cells treated with bioactive small molecules and simple pattern-matching algorithms that together enable the discovery of decisive functional connections between drugs, genes, and diseases This web interface is designed to allow biologists.
